Abstract

A backlight illuminating device for a dial plate of an automobile instrument relates to the technical field of automobile instrument illuminating and comprises a light box (1), a printed dial plate (2), a pointer (3), a circuit board (4), a light-emitting diode (5), a light box support (6) and a light guide body (7), wherein the light box (1) is formed by the light box support (6) and the light guide body (7) in injection molding mode, and the light guide body (7) is arranged above the light box support (6). The printed dial plate (2) is arranged above the light box (1), the pointer (3) is arranged on the printed dial plate (2), the circuit board (4) is arranged below the light box (1), and the light-emitting diode (5) is arranged on the circuit board (4). The backlight illuminating device for the dial plate of the automobile instrument can save a large number of light-emitting diodes used for dial plate illuminating, and saves light sources used for pointer illuminating due to the fact that design of the light guide body also considers pointer illuminating. Simultaneously, application of the light guide body can also avoid the problem of uneven brightness caused by direct illuminating of the light-emitting diode, so that product quality is improved and cost is reduced.

Background technology:
In the prior art, the backlight of auto meter dial plate directly provided by light-emitting diode, and be even in order to make dial illuminance, and reach brightness requirement, and 6 of needs or more light-emitting diode evenly are placed on the dial plate below usually.But because the light-emitting diode self characteristics, still be difficult to avoid the dial plate brightness directly over the light-emitting diode to be higher than two brightness between the light-emitting diode,, increased cost of product for guaranteeing evenly will to increase more light-emitting diode.
The utility model content:
The purpose of the utility model provides a kind of backlighting arrangement of auto meter dial plate, and it solves the problem that the direct illumination of dial plate light-emitting diode causes the dial plate brightness irregularities, under the prerequisite that meets design requirement simultaneously, and cost-cutting.
In order to solve the existing problem of background technology; The utility model is to adopt following technical scheme: it comprises lamp box 1, printing dial plate 2, pointer 3, wiring board 4, light-emitting diode 5, lamp house supporting rack 6 and light conductor 7, and lamp box 1 is formed by lamp house supporting rack 6 and light conductor 7 injection mouldings, and light conductor 7 is arranged on the top of lamp house supporting rack 6; The top of lamp box 1 is provided with printing dial plate 2; Pointer 3 is arranged on the printing dial plate 2, and the below of lamp box 1 is provided with wiring board 4, and light-emitting diode 5 is arranged on the wiring board 4.
Described light conductor 7 adopts light transmissive materials to process, and has characteristics such as light transmittance height, leaded light performance are good.
The principle of work of the utility model: through double-shot moulding technology, light conductor 7 and lamp house supporting rack 6 are combined together, structure is compact more, has avoided owing to exist assembly clearance to cause the light path loss of dial illumination between the two.Simultaneously, light conductor 7 the is integrated light guide structure of dial plate pointer 3 makes the light source that meter hand 3 can shared printing dial plate 2 illuminations.
The utility model can be saved a large amount of light-emitting diodes that is used for dial illuminance; And because the light conductor design has taken into account the pointer illumination; So saved the light source that is used for the pointer illumination again; The application of light conductor simultaneously also can be avoided the problem of the brightness disproportionation that light-emitting diode direct illumination causes, and product design is provided, and has reduced cost.
